A well-respected planning consultancy in Manchester is seeking a Senior Planner to manage planning projects from inception to determination. The ideal candidate will have a degree in Town Planning, with MRTPI status or working towards it, and several years of experience.

You will be responsible for managing planning applications, preparing documentation, and liaising with stakeholders. Join a supportive team with clear progression opportunities and a strong project pipeline.
